Live Dealer vs. Classic Slot‑Based Blackjack

Live dealer tables bring authenticity – players see the dealer’s hand, hear the shuffle, and can chat. Streaming latency averages 200 ms. Classic slot‑based blackjack relies on RNG, offering instant payouts but lacking human interaction. In 2023, 45% of West Virginia players preferred live dealers for the social connection.

Bonuses and Promotions – How to Maximize Your Bankroll

Operators compete with various bonuses:

  • Welcome Match Bonus – Often 100% up to $500

  • Loyalty Programs – Earn points per bet, redeemable for cash or free spins
  • Cashback Offers – Return a percentage of losses after a set number of sessions

Beware wagering requirements, which can range from 20× to 50× the bonus amount. For example, a $500 match may demand $10,000 in wagers before withdrawal. Choosing bonuses with lower requirements and higher payout rates extends playtime.
